**Q: A customer failed our color-contrast audit after the Lumenbar release — what do I check first?**

A: The Tintcheck audit runs nightly against all published themes, and a failure usually means a theme token changed without updating its paired background. Start by confirming which WCAG level the customer is enrolled in, since AA and AAA thresholds differ. Compare the flagged token pairs against the previous snapshot before escalating. The token comparison tool lives at the page below.

runbook for tagug-hafog: https://jira.lumiclabs.internal/projects/pages/pages/9773c0d8

Handover Note — Commission Scheme Revision

To the incoming director:

The revised scheme takes effect next quarter. Key changes: base commission drops to 4%, accelerators kick in at 110% of target, and the Fenwick overlay bonus is gone. Team leads at Brindlemoor and Castona branches have been briefed; field reps have not. Expect pushback from the senior reps — hold firm, the numbers support it. Payroll integration is tested. Legal signed off last week. Context for the change follows below.

confidential, yagaf-kaguf: The eastern region missed its Kasok quota by 57.3 percent last quarter. Rusielek Works plans to raise the Kelix list price by 37.6 percent in February. The pricing group signed off on a budget of $308.5 million for Project Quenwyn. The renewal with Norwynax Foods closes at $199.4 million a year, 2.4 percent above the last contract.

## Authentication

The relevance tuning notes for Searchloom are stored in the Kindling config service, not in the repo, so release builds pull them at package time. Before cutting a release, verify the tuning snapshot matches the tag listed in the release checklist; a mismatch will silently ship stale boost weights. Fetching the snapshot requires an authenticated call to Kindling's internal endpoint. Authenticate that call with the key below.

app token of fajop-fahif = qvz4-AnML